      • Aiming at the problem that the evaluation methods of the result of recognition of radar emitter signals are messy and the evaluation index is single, a new evaluation system structure of the signal recognition result is put forward. The measurement of recognition rate is used in the radar emitter signal sorting and recognition effectiveness evaluation, and the evaluation index system is constructed based on the measurement of recognition rate, the hierarchy model of evaluation index is also established. Fuzzy comprehensive evaluation method is used into the evaluation, and computer simulation is done to evaluate three recognition methods. Simulation result validates that the evaluation model is effective and has application prospect.
